                              Originally posted by Dangerousfish View Post
                              Retail related question - If I buy a pair of trainers online and within a month, the sole has come loose. Would this be counted as general wear and tear or should it be replaced under the sale of goods act?
                              Any item of clothing or pair of shoes you buy should be of reasonable quality, with no damage such as missing buttons, holes, stains etc. The items should be fit for the purposes intended

                              You should be able to argue this point, as long as they don't look like you have run a couple of marathons in them, in which case they will put it down to wear and tear.

                              Also, if the sole on a pair of shoes comes away after a few weeks of normal wear, they probably weren't of satisfactory quality when you bought them, so use this point as well.
